Commercial Slab Construction in Fort Collins, CO
Commercial slab construction services involve the installation of concrete foundations and flooring for a variety of commercial properties, including warehouses, retail spaces, office buildings, and industrial facilities. These projects typically require durable, level, and stable concrete slabs that can support heavy equipment, foot traffic, and structural loads. Property owners often seek information about the scope of work, the materials used, and the preparation process to ensure the foundation will meet the specific needs of their project.
Before requesting commercial slab construction, property owners should consider factors such as the size and layout of the area, the type of load it must bear, and any site-specific conditions like soil stability or drainage. Understanding these details helps in planning for proper reinforcement, insulation, and curing processes. Clarifying project requirements and expectations early on can contribute to a smooth construction process and a long-lasting foundation for commercial developments.

Commercial Slab Construction Questions
What types of projects require a commercial slab? Commercial slabs are commonly used for building foundations, parking areas, loading docks, and storage facilities on commercial properties.
How thick should a commercial slab be? The thickness of a commercial slab depends on its intended use, typically ranging from 4 to 8 inches for most applications.
What materials are used in commercial slab construction? Reinforced concrete is the standard material, often combined with steel rebar or wire mesh for added strength and durability.
What should property owners consider before construction? Proper site preparation, soil stability, and load requirements are important factors to ensure a long-lasting and effective slab.
